Being part of our team means your work matters - because the progress we make here creates real impact out there.More about usABB's Distribution Solutions Division facilitates the efficient and reliable distribution, protection and control of power by improving electric power quality while strengthening the resilience of the grid. The Division offers segment-specific products and solutions that largely serve utilities, industry and infrastructure segments, often providing the requisite medium voltage link between high-voltage transmission systems and low-voltage users. With ABB Ability enabled connected solutions at its core, the offering includes medium-voltage air- and gas-insulated switchgear (1 to 66 kilovolts), indoor and outdoor circuit breakers, reclosers, fuses, contactors, relays, instrument transformers, sensors, motor control centers, as well as low-voltage switchgear for the ANSI standard markets.ABB is an Equal Employment Opportunity and Affirmative Action employer for protected Veterans and Individuals with Disabilities at ABB.All qualified applicants will receive consideration for employment without regard to their- sex (gender identity, gender expression, sexual orientation), marital status, citizenship, age, race and ethnicity, inclusive of traits historically associated with race or ethnicity, including but not limited to hair texture and protective hairstyles, color, religious creed, national origin, pregnancy, physical or mental disability, genetic information, protected Veteran status, or any other characteristic protected by federal and state law.For more information regarding your (EEO) rights as an applicant, please visit the following websites: https://www.eeoc.gov/sites/default/files/2023-06/22-088_EEOC_KnowYourRights6.12ScreenRdr.pdfAs an Equal Employment Opportunity and Affirmative Action Employer for Protected Veterans and Individuals with Disabilities, applicants may request to review the plan of a particular ABB facility between the hours of 9:00 A.M. - 5:00 P.M.
